I don’t know why, and I don’t know what it’s called, but when online artists include the art program they use, with all the open tabs of various brush tools and colour wheels they used, alongside their artwork in posts, it makes it feel so… Raw? Ruggedly beautiful?
Like the digital equivalent of a Painter wearing a dirty apron, holding a brush & colour pallet in hand, sweat dripping down their brow, standing along side their freshly created painting that they have likely put hours, if not days of work into. The creator stands beside their creation in all their dirty glory, as the photographer takes it all in. It tells a story, one filled with unbridled pride and joy.
I occasionally see it online and it’s always neat. I think more artist should do it but idk that just me :)
